Rock giants Queen have topped a national survey to discover which music legends people of the UK would most like to spend time with.

Freddie and co scored the top spot with a huge chunk of the votes being followed David Bowie in second, Stevie Wonder in third, Fleetwood Mac in fourth and Oasis in fifth.

The poll was carried out prior to the launch of Virgin Media's new music channel Vintage TV (channel 343) which will show classic concert footage, 'rockumentaries' and a variety of news shows.

Head of content acquisition at Virgin Media said: "Queen still proves the show must go on as the UK continues to enjoy some of the best songs from the last century on Vintage TV."


The people of the UK want to rock with Queen

This survey result is yet more proof of the rocker's longevity, as just this week news of Freddie Mercury sneaking Princess Diana into a gay bar with her dressed in drag surfaced.

The top ten artists is as follows.

1. Queen
2. David Bowie
3. Stevie Wonder
4. Fleetwood Mac
5. Oasis
6. Bryan Adams
7. ELO
8. Joy Division
9. Don Mclean
10. The Undertones
